St. Julie Billiart founded the Sisters of Notre Dame to make known God’s goodness, especially among the poorest and most abandoned people.

Many structures of society contribute to keeping people poor. We work to change these oppressive structures and to help people obtain what every human being has a right to have: food, clothing, shelter, medical care, and education.  We believe that education in varied forms is the best way both to change structures and to improve individuals’ lives.
